
Tostada Waffles
(4 servings) Printable Version
- For The Waffles:
- 1 large egg
- 3/4 cup milk
- 1/4 cup vegetable oil
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 Tablespoons cornmeal
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 2 teaspoons sugar
-
1/4 teaspoon salt
- For The Topping
- 1 pound ground lean beef
- 1 package dry taco seasoning mix
- 1 cup shredded Cheddar cheese
- 2 cups shredded lettuce
- 1 medium tomato - chopped
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- sliced ripe olives
Preheat waffle maker. Place all ingredients into a blender container. Cover; process at a medium speed until dry ingredients are moistened. Do not over blend. Pour 1/2 cup batter over center of grids. Close waffle maker. Bake until golden - about 2 minutes. This should make 4 waffles.
For The Meat Sauce:
Cook the ground beef with the seasoning mix according the mix's instructions. Place 1/4 cup of finished mixture on each waffle.
Final Toppings:
On each waffle, top meat sauce with 2 Tablespoons cheese, 1/4 cup lettuce and 2 Tablespoons tomato. Garnish with 1 Tablespoon sour cream and olives. Serve immediately.
